Strizhi, Kirov, Russia

Overview

Strizhi is a quiet rural settlement in the Kirov region of Russia, offering a genuine slice of small-town Russian life. Its close-knit community, leafy streets, and proximity to the countryside make it a peaceful stopover for travelers venturing off the beaten path.

Best Time to Visit

May-September for mild weather and open countryside.

Local Tips

Cash is preferred in most places; limited English is spoken, so bring a translation app. Public transport options are minimal, but the town is walkable.

Cultural Etiquette

Dress modestly and be respectful in public spaces. Tipping is not required, but rounding up the bill or leaving small change is appreciated in cafes.

Safety Warnings

Generally safe, but exercise normal caution, especially around the train station at night. Beware of potholes on rural roads and stray dogs.

Hidden Gems

Explore the small historic church on the outskirts, stroll along the riverbank, and visit local beekeepers for fresh honey in summer.
